2. Price Comparison: Is the GTX 1660 Super a Better Value Than the RTX 2060?
The GTX 1660 Super and RTX 2060 are two popular graphics cards in the market, both offering great performance for gaming and demanding tasks. However, when it comes to value for money, it’s important to compare their prices and features to make an informed decision.
One of the key factors to consider is the pricing. The GTX 1660 Super is generally more affordable than the RTX 2060, making it an attractive option for budget-conscious gamers. This price difference can be a major deciding factor for those looking to get the best bang for their buck.
While the GTX 1660 Super may have a lower price tag, the RTX 2060 offers some advanced features such as ray tracing and DLSS (Deep Learning Super Sampling). These features can greatly enhance the visual quality of games that support them. So, if you’re someone who values these cutting-edge technologies, investing in the RTX 2060 might be a better choice.
Ultimately, determining whether the GTX 1660 Super or RTX 2060 is a better value depends on your specific needs and budget. If you’re on a tight budget but still want solid gaming performance, the GTX 1660 Super is a great option. On the other hand, if you’re willing to spend a bit more for additional features and future-proofing, the RTX 2060 might be the better choice for you. It’s important to assess your priorities and make a decision based on what matters most to you.
3. Ray Tracing Capabilities: Does the RTX 2060 Deliver a Better Visual Experience?
3. Capacidades de Ray Tracing: ¿La RTX 2060 brinda una mejor experiencia visual?
El Ray Tracing es una tecnología revolucionaria en la industria de los gráficos por computadora que permite un realismo visual impresionante al simular cómo la luz interactúa con los objetos en una escena. Con la introducción de la arquitectura Turing de NVIDIA, las tarjetas gráficas RTX, como la RTX 2060, incorporan hardware dedicado para el Ray Tracing, lo que promete una experiencia visual mejorada en comparación con las generaciones anteriores.
El rendimiento de Ray Tracing de la RTX 2060 es impresionante, pero ¿entrega una experiencia visual superior? En teoría, sí. La capacidad de trazar rayos de luz en tiempo real permite efectos de sombras, reflejos y refracciones más precisos y realistas. Esto se traduce en una mayor inmersión y detalle en los juegos y aplicaciones que utilizan esta tecnología.
Es importante tener en cuenta que el Ray Tracing implica una carga adicional para la tarjeta gráfica debido a los cálculos intensivos que requiere. Si bien la RTX 2060 cuenta con suficiente potencia para manejar juegos con Ray Tracing activado, es posible que debas ajustar la configuración gráfica para obtener un equilibrio entre rendimiento y calidad visual. Sin embargo, en general, la RTX 2060 ofrece una mejora significativa en la experiencia visual en comparación con las tarjetas sin capacidades de Ray Tracing.
4. Power Consumption: GTX 1660 Super vs RTX 2060
Cuando se trata de elegir una tarjeta gráfica, uno de los aspectos clave a tener en cuenta es el consumo de energía. En este artículo nos enfocaremos en comparar el consumo de energía entre dos populares tarjetas gráficas: la GTX 1660 Super y la RTX 2060.
La GTX 1660 Super: Es conocida por ser una tarjeta gráfica de gama media que ofrece un excelente rendimiento en juegos. En términos de consumo de energía, esta tarjeta es bastante eficiente, ya que tiene un TDP (Thermal Design Power) de solo 125 W. Esto significa que requiere una cantidad relativamente baja de energía para funcionar correctamente, lo que se traduce en un menor consumo de electricidad.
La RTX 2060: Por otro lado, la RTX 2060 es una tarjeta de gama alta que brinda un rendimiento excepcional, especialmente en juegos con ray tracing. Sin embargo, su consumo de energía es ligeramente más alto que el de la GTX 1660 Super. Con un TDP de 160 W, esta tarjeta consume más energía, lo que significa que requerirá una fuente de alimentación más potente para funcionar correctamente.
En resumen, si la eficiencia energética es una preocupación para ti, la GTX 1660 Super es una excelente opción. Aunque ofrece un rendimiento ligeramente inferior en comparación con la RTX 2060, su bajo consumo de energía puede ser beneficioso tanto para tu factura eléctrica como para el medio ambiente. Sin embargo, si estás dispuesto a sacrificar un poco la eficiencia energética a cambio de un mayor rendimiento, la RTX 2060 puede ser la mejor opción para ti. Ten en cuenta tus necesidades y presupuesto antes de tomar una decisión final.
Comparación rápida:
- La GTX 1660 Super tiene un TDP de 125 W, mientras que la RTX 2060 tiene un TDP de 160 W
- La GTX 1660 Super consume menos energía y puede ahorrar en costos de electricidad a largo plazo
- La RTX 2060 brinda un rendimiento superior en juegos con ray tracing, pero consume más energía
5. Overclocking Potential: Unleashing the Full Potential of the GTX 1660 Super and RTX 2060
When it comes to gaming, every enthusiast wants to squeeze out the maximum performance from their graphics card. Overclocking is a popular method used to achieve this goal, and in this section, we will explore the overclocking potential of the GTX 1660 Super and RTX 2060 graphics cards.
Both the GTX 1660 Super and RTX 2060 come with factory overclocked settings, allowing them to deliver impressive performance out of the box. However, for those who crave even more power, manual overclocking can push these cards to their limits and unlock their true potential.
Overclocking the GTX 1660 Super
The GTX 1660 Super is known for its excellent price-performance ratio, and overclocking can further enhance its capabilities. By increasing the core clock and memory clock speeds, gamers can enjoy higher frame rates and smoother gameplay. It is essential to monitor the temperatures and stability of the card while overclocking, as pushing it too hard may result in crashes or overheating.
Overclocking the RTX 2060
The RTX 2060 is a powerhouse in the mid-range segment and offers ray tracing capabilities. With its advanced cooling system, this card proves to be a great contender for overclocking. By tweaking the voltage, power limit, and fan curves, users can extract additional performance and enjoy ray-traced gaming at higher frame rates.
It’s worth mentioning that overclocking voids the warranty on most graphics cards, so it’s essential to proceed with caution and ensure proper cooling measures are in place. Additionally, not all cards will overclock the same, as individual silicon lottery plays a significant role in overclocking potential.
In conclusion, overclocking the GTX 1660 Super and RTX 2060 offers gamers the opportunity to unleash the full potential of these already impressive graphics cards. With careful tweaking and monitoring, enthusiasts can enjoy improved performance and an even more immersive gaming experience.
